Rejected petition Stop those who have served a prison term from being, or continuing to be, an MP.
In order that the people of the United Kingdom be represented by those of good standing, those having served a prison sentence of any length will not be allowed to stand for election as a Member of Parliament. MPs already in place to be removed immediately and a Bye Election held.
More details
Recent events in which a Member of Parliament was found guilty of perjury among other offences and yet continues to serve as an MP.
No Member of Parliament is able to serve their constituents whilst in prison as they do not have access to mobile phones and private correspondence of constituents may be read.
No special allowances should be made to any prisoner, because of their status, to allow for this.
For this reason they should immediately be removed as an MP and a Bye Election held.
